How much does a $1000 bill sell for?
A common circulated $1000 Federal Reserve Note might cost somewhere in the $1,500 to $2,500 range. Star notes are worth at least $2,000 and can go up to several thousand dollars. Notes with lime greens seals can be worth several thousand dollars or 10’s of thousands if in excellent condition.
How much is a uncirculated 2 dollar bill worth?
Most large size two-dollar bills issued from 1862 through 1918, are highly collectible and are worth at least $100 in well-circulated condition. Uncirculated large size notes are worth at least $500 and can go up to $10,000 or more.
How can you tell if a bill is uncirculated?
Crisp Uncirculated A note that has not been released into circulation and is in the same condition as it was first produced. The paper must be firm and crisp, without any creases, folds or tears, and the corners must be sharp and square.

How much is a $500 dollar bill worth?
What a $500 bill is worth today. Most $500 bills are worth somewhere between $650 to $850 today, as long as they are in decent condition, according to AntiqueMoney, a website run by paper money expert and long-time collector Manning Garrett.
How do you know if money is uncirculated?
One of the most obvious signs that a coin is uncirculated is the absence of wear or rubbing on the coin’s high points. As soon as the coin enters circulation, the high points start to show traces of depreciation.
